The student population at Penn Commercial Business/Technical School is 265 (all undergraduate). The number of students has decreased by 29 over the past decade.
The female to male ratio is 1.17 to 1 which means that female students enrolled slightly more than male students.
All students have enrolled in on-campus classes (Penn Commercial Business/Technical School does not offer online degree/certificate program).
The average student population over the last 11 years is 244 where 265 students are attending the school for the academic year 2024-2025.

The following table and chart illustrate the changes in student population by gender at Penn Commercial Business/Technical School since 2015.
| Year | Total | Men | Women |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2015-16 | 294 | 106 | 188 |
| 2016-17 | 254 -40 | 79 -27 | 175 -13 |
| 2017-18 | 225 -29 | 82 3 | 143 -32 |
| 2018-19 | 237 12 | 107 25 | 130 -13 |
| 2019-20 | 191 -46 | 55 -52 | 136 6 |
| 2020-21 | 238 47 | 88 33 | 150 14 |
| 2021-22 | 266 28 | 108 20 | 158 8 |
| 2022-23 | 243 -23 | 101 -7 | 142 -16 |
| 2023-24 | 223 -20 | 86 -15 | 137 -5 |
| 2024-25 | 265 42 | 122 36 | 143 6 |
| Average | 244 | 93 | 150 |
The percentage of white students is 75.09%. The percentage was 86.39% 10 years ago and Penn Commercial still has a high percentage of white students. 1.13% of enrolled students is Asian and 16.23% is black students. Hispanic students comprise 2.64% of the student body.
Over the past 10 years, the racial composition has shifted. The percentage of white students decreased from 86.39% to 75.09%. Asian enrollment grew from 0.00% to 1.13%. Black student enrollment increased from 9.18% to 16.23%. Hispanic student representation expanded from 0.68% to 2.64%.
The overall racial diversity, measured by the Census Bureau Diversity Index, is 0.4082 which indicates that somewhat diverse. This increased from 0.2437 a decade ago, suggesting that racial diversity has improved.
The following table and chart illustrate the student population trends by race/ethnicity at Penn Commercial Business/Technical School over the past 11 years (2015-2025).
| Year | American Indian or Native American | Asian | Black | Hispanic |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ander | White | Two or More Races |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2015-16 | 0 | 0 | 27 | 2 | 0 | 254 | 11 |
| 2016-17 | 0 | 0 | 16 | 0 | 0 | 229 | 8 |
| 2017-18 | 0 | 1 | 16 | 0 | 0 | 200 | 5 |
| 2018-19 | 0 | 1 | 25 | 5 | 0 | 201 | 5 |
| 2019-20 | 1 | 0 | 30 | 4 | 0 | 154 | 2 |
| 2020-21 | 0 | 4 | 33 | 1 | 0 | 190 | 6 |
| 2021-22 | 2 | 10 | 39 | 4 | 0 | 195 | 5 |
| 2022-23 | 0 | 12 | 18 | 6 | 0 | 187 | 9 |
| 2023-24 | 2 | 4 | 31 | 1 | 0 | 174 | 8 |
| 2024-25 | 2 | 3 | 43 | 7 | 1 | 199 | 7 |
| Average | 1 | 4 | 28 | 3 | 0 | 198 | 7 |
